What Gandhi Didn't See: Being Indian in South Africa Gina Luker ISBN10: 1626950733From the vantage point of her own personal history a fourth generation Indian South African of mixed lineage indentured as well as trader class, part Hindu, part Muslim Dala explores the nuts and bolts of being Indian in South Africa today. From 1684 till the present, the Indian diaspora in South Africa has had a long history.
